He Frowned ('Abasa)
42 verses, revealed in Mecca after The Stars (Al-Najm) before Destiny (Al-Qadr)
In the name of God, the Most Gracious, the Most Merciful
۞ (The Prophet (Peace be upon him)) frowned and turned away, 1 Because there came to him the blind man, [interrupting]. 2 for how can you know that he might seek to purify himself, 3 Or that he might receive admonition, and that the admonition might profit him? 4 As for him who considers himself free from need (of you), 5 Unto him thou payest regard. 6 Though it is not your concern if he should not grow (in fulness). 7 but as for him who came unto thee full of eagerness 8 and fears (Allah), 9 You neglect. 10 Indeed, this [Quran] is an admonition. 11 So whosoever willeth - let him be admonished therewlth. 12 [It is recorded] in honored sheets, 13 Exalted and holy, 14 (Written) by the hands of scribes- 15 Noble and righteous. 16 Cursed be man! how ungrateful is he! 17 From what did He create him? 18 He created him from a living germ. He determined his fate 19 and then made the course of life easy for him, 20 Then He caused him to die and be buried 21 and then, if it be His will, He shall raise him again to life, 22 Not one he has not yet completed what he was commanded. 23 So let man just consider his food: 24 That We pour forth water in abundance, 25 and then We cleaved the earth asunder. 26 And caused to grow within it grain 27 And grapes and herbage, 28 And olives and date palms, 29 And dense gardens, 30 And fruit and grass - 31 In order to benefit you and your cattle. 32 So when the deafening Shout arrives, 33 Man will fly from his brother, 34 And from his mother and father, 35 his wife and his children. 36 Every man of them shall on that day have an affair which will occupy him. 37 Some faces on that day shall shine 38 laughing and joyful, 39 And many will be dust-begrimed, 40 Covered with the blackness (of shame): 41 those will be ones who denied the truth and were immersed in iniquity. 42
Allah the Almighty always says the truth.
End of Surah: He Frowned ('Abasa). Sent down in Mecca after The Stars (Al-Najm) before Destiny (Al-Qadr)

Notes and Instructions

When reading the Colorful Quran in English transliterated Arabic mode, you may not notice that there is an algorithm designed to match the pause requirements of the original Arabic scripture, (waqf signs). As you may know, the original Arabic Quran has five main types of pauses, (waqf) signs. (1) Compulsory break, where the transliteration uses a full stop. (2) Optional pause with the preference for pausing,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a probability of two thirds. (3) Optional stop with an equal preference for pausing and resuming,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a half-half probability. (4) Optional pause with the preference for resuming, where the transliteration uses a comma that may appear with a chance of one third. (5) Attraction pause, also called hugging, or (mu’anaka) sign, where it is compulsory to pause at either one of two nearby positions, but not both; where the transliteration inserts a comma at either one of the two locations with a half-half probability.
